AUSSIE MEN WIN BEACH VOLLEYBALL GOLD, AUSSIE WOMEN SETTLE FOR SILVER

 

The Aussie duo of Chris McHugh and Paul Burnett have held their nerve to win the men’s beach volleyball gold medal at Birmingham 2022.

While Australia’s women’s pairing of Mariafe Artacho del Solar and Taliqua Clancy put in a massive effort, but were overcome by the defending Commonwealth Games Champions from Canada, and the Aussies won silver.

McHugh and Burnett came from a set down and saved two match points to prevail over Canada’s Sam Schachter and Daniel Dearing in a thriller, 17-21 21-17 20-18.

McHugh captured the sport’s inaugural Commonwealth medal on the Gold Coast four years ago with Damien Schumann as his partner.

In 2018, the McHugh-Schumann combination also beat a Canadian pairing – Schachter and Sam Pedlow – in a tight three-set tussle.

“It’s hard to put it into words – being back-to-back Commonwealth Games gold medallist in beach volleyball is something really special,” McHugh said.
